Gila River, Phoenix, AZ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Gila River?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gila River 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,348 | $920 | $6,500 |
| Gila River 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,364 | $849 | $10,000+ |
| Gila River 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,811 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Gila River 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,619 | $2,050 | $10,000+ |
| Gila River 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,795 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|
| Gila River 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$700 | $700 | $700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gila River
What type of rentals are currently available in Gila River?
There are currently 1001 Apartments for Rent in Gila River, AZ with pricing that ranges from $719 to $18,104. There are also 1821 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Gila River ranging from $700 to $40,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Gila River?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Gila River ranges from $700 to $40,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,706.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Gila River?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Gila River range from $1,299 to $18,104,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$849 to $10,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$900 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,310.
